Anne Teresa Enright is an Irish writer. The first Laureate for Irish Fiction (2015–2018) and winner of the Man Booker Prize (2007), she has published eight novels, many short stories, and a non-fiction work called Making Babies: Stumbling into Motherhood, about the birth of her two children. Her essays on literary themes have appeared in the London Review of Books and The New York Review of Books, and she writes for the books pages of The Irish Times and The Guardian. Her fiction explores themes such as family, love, identity and motherhood.

Anne Enright was born in Dublin in 1962 and is one of the most prominent voices in contemporary Irish literature.
Her most acclaimed work, The Gathering, has cemented her international reputation in the field of fiction.
Beyond her role as a novelist, she has built a prolific career as an essayist and literary critic.
Her creative versatility extends to the audiovisual world, where she has worked as a television director and producer.
With a body of work spanning over thirty titles, her writing masterfully explores the complexities of life in Ireland.
